GRETA VAN FLEET Roars Back with Intimate Chicago Show and New Single
The metal landscape is buzzing as GRETA VAN FLEET, the heralds of rock's revival, continue to carve their path with the recent release of their high-voltage single 'Play Your Games'. Following a sold-out performance at New York's Bowery Ballroom, the band is set to deliver an intimate live experience at Chicago's iconic Metro on July 31, coinciding with the drop of yet another new single, 'Saw You Stand'. Earlier this summer, the band unleashed 'Play Your Games', their first new track since 2023, igniting a firestorm of excitement across the rock community. This raw, ambitious, and emotionally charged single captures GRETA VAN FLEET at their most instinctive and irreverent, co-produced by the band and acclaimed producer Mike Elizondo in Tennessee. Drawing inspiration from one of their earliest demos, the track channels the unrestrained spirit of their formative days—loud, fearless, and untamed.
Guitarist Jake Kiszka describes the essence of 'Play Your Games' as a beautiful moment seized in time, a nod to their roots performing in the small clubs of Frankenmuth, Michigan. After a lengthy hiatus from the stage, GRETA VAN FLEET are back with a vengeance. Their last live show was back in September 2024, but the band has remained active in the scene, with Kiszka appearing in last year’s Bruce Springsteen biopic and other members collaborating on various projects. Their latest album, 'Starcatcher', released in 2023, set the stage for this triumphant return, solidifying their status as one of the defining rock bands of the current era.
